Tornado activity:

Belle-area historical tornado activity is below West Virginia state average. It is 78% smaller than the overall U.S. average.

On 4/23/1968, a category F5 (max. wind speeds 261-318 mph) tornado 54.0 miles away from the Belle town center killed 7 people and injured 93 people and caused between $500,000 and $5,000,000 in damages.

On 4/4/1974, a category F3 (max. wind speeds 158-206 mph) tornado 41.3 miles away from the town center killed one person and injured 11 people and caused between $500,000 and $5,000,000 in damages.

2003 - 2018 National Fire Incident Reporting System (NFIRS) incidents

    Fire incident distribution by year Based on the data from the years 2003 - 2018 the average number of fire incidents per year is 15. The highest number of reported fires - 33 took place in 2007, and the least - 1 in 2003. The data has a rising trend.
    Fire incident types in Belle, WV When looking into fire subcategories, the most incidents belonged to: Structure Fires (49.0%), and Outside Fires (30.2%).
